// FileOptions define the behaviour of `FileWrite()`.
type FileOptions struct {
defaultFileMode os.FileMode
fileMode os.FileMode
keepFileMode bool
}

// Option functions modify FileOptions.
type Option func(*FileOptions)

// FileMode sets the file mode to the desired value and has precedence over all
// other options.
func FileMode(mode os.FileMode) Option {
return func(opts *FileOptions) {
opts.fileMode = mode
}
}

// DefaultFileMode sets the default file mode instead of using the
// `ioutil.TempFile()` default of `0600`.
func DefaultFileMode(mode os.FileMode) Option {
return func(opts *FileOptions) {
opts.defaultFileMode = mode
}
}

// KeepFileMode preserves the file mode of an existing file instead of using the
// default value.
func KeepFileMode(keep bool) Option {
return func(opts *FileOptions) {
opts.keepFileMode = keep
}
}

package atomic

import (
"bytes"
"os"
"testing"
)

func TestWriteFile(t *testing.T) {
file := "foo.txt"
content := bytes.NewBufferString("foo")
defer func() { _ = os.Remove(file) }()
if err := WriteFile(file, content); err != nil {
t.Errorf("Failed to write file: %q: %v", file, err)
}
fi, err := os.Stat(file)
if err != nil {
t.Errorf("Failed to stat file: %q: %v", file, err)
}
if fi.Mode() != 0600 {
t.Errorf("File mode not correct")
}
}

func TestWriteDefaultFileMode(t *testing.T) {
file := "bar.txt"
content := bytes.NewBufferString("bar")
defer func() { _ = os.Remove(file) }()
if err := WriteFile(file, content, DefaultFileMode(0644)); err != nil {
t.Errorf("Failed to write file: %q: %v", file, err)
}
fi, err := os.Stat(file)
if err != nil {
t.Errorf("Failed to stat file: %q: %v", file, err)
}
if fi.Mode() != 0644 {
t.Errorf("File mode not correct: %v", fi.Mode())
}
// check if file mode is preserved
if err := os.Chmod(file, 0600); err != nil {
t.Errorf("Failed to change file mode: %q: %v", file, err)
}
if err := WriteFile(file, content, DefaultFileMode(0644)); err != nil {
t.Errorf("Failed to write file: %q: %v", file, err)
}
fi, err = os.Stat(file)
if err != nil {
t.Errorf("Failed to stat file: %q: %v", file, err)
}
if fi.Mode() != 0600 {
t.Errorf("File mode not correct: %v", fi.Mode())
}
}

func TestWriteFileMode(t *testing.T) {
file := "baz.txt"
content := bytes.NewBufferString("baz")
defer func() { _ = os.Remove(file) }()
if err := WriteFile(file, content, FileMode(0644)); err != nil {
t.Errorf("Failed to write file: %q: %v", file, err)
}
fi, err := os.Stat(file)
if err != nil {
t.Errorf("Failed to stat file: %q: %v", file, err)
}
if fi.Mode() != 0644 {
t.Errorf("File mode not correct: %v", fi.Mode())
}
// ensure previous file mode is ingored
if err := os.Chmod(file, 0600); err != nil {
t.Errorf("Failed to change file mode: %q: %v", file, err)
}
if err := WriteFile(file, content, FileMode(0644)); err != nil {
t.Errorf("Failed to write file: %q: %v", file, err)
}
fi, err = os.Stat(file)
if err != nil {
t.Errorf("Failed to stat file: %q: %v", file, err)
}
if fi.Mode() != 0644 {
t.Errorf("File mode not correct: %v", fi.Mode())
}
}
